GOTHAM CITY, 2008

HOW WAS IT you genuinely went about defining good and evil? The very essence of that question was peculiar. What is defined as morally right or corrupt? What—or who—was it that made those decisions? It was something Veronica pondered often. Looking out on the world—for all of its entirety—she had come to realize at a very young age just what was hidden behind the mask that everybody wore.

When those things had been exposed, and the paint had first started chipping away, it was almost abating. Part of her was relieved, knowing she wasn't alone with how she felt sometimes.

Though, when the first crack appeared, she was taken aback by the cruelty, the things she hadn't even thought of once before now laying barren and exposed right in front of her innocent eyes.

The day everything really began setting in, was the day death took the most important things from her, snatched them from her grasp before she could even plead for it to let them go.

She remembered that day vividly.

How couldn't she?

Since then, her perception on most everything had been skewed, abolished. Wandering the lonely streets at night, unaccompanied except by her ever so cruel thoughts, she often wondered if there was another life.

That, maybe, she would awake and find this all to be a dream, conceived only in her head.

Because there had to be, right? It didn't seem right humans could be created for this kind of endless suffering. And hell, she hadn't even endured the worst of it yet.

Hadn't endured the extent it could go.

However, throughout all of it, she knew those thoughts were childish fantasies made to comfort her somehow.

Now, standing in the foyer of Wayne Manor, hand clasped against her heart as she attempted to keep herself calm, Veronica knew.

There was no good. 

At least, not truly. No one was ever good, no.

There were just those who were sinful and immoral, or somewhere above and slightly better. But never moral or virtuous. Even if there might've been someone out there who was, someone who perhaps fit the definition, she didn't ever think she would come across them.

It was the lament of morality.

All of this she began to think of once again now.

Because as if it wasn't something she should be used to by now, she had been lied to. Betrayed.
Her gaze rose from the floor and met Selinas eyes then. There was a hint of remorse there, sadness etched into her frown.

"Why?" Was all that came out of Veronica's mouth, turning to look at Bruce then. "Why did you do it?"

"I didn't mean to-"

"Bullshit!"

"Veronica!" Selina exclaimed, eyes wide and frantic.

She took a deep breath then, recalling the previous night. It had all seemed so amicable. Her and Dick together, Selina and Bruce working on plans for Arkham. It seemed...fine.

Until patrol. And then it all went to shit. Of course it did, because that was fucking life. No matter how cliche it sounded, it was the brutal honesty.

Patrol always came with risks, that much was evident.

But letting Dick get kidnapped by the Scarecrow?

Of all people?

Especially on Bruce's watch?

Now that was just appalling.

"You're supposed to be the most qualified one here, Batman. Aren't you? So tell me what the hell happened, because I sure as hell don't think Dick is stupid enough to just rush in the way you said he did!"

"We understand you're upset Veronica, but it's no reason to speak to him that way!" Selina reprimanded her. Veronica sent a glare her way, eyes boring into hers, gaze sharp.

Fuck that, she internally scoffed.

"You're not going to side with me on this? I thought you were pissed off at him, hm? I'm not stupid, I know you two have been fighting recently." She spat, animosity laced in with her words.

That seemed to shock both of the adults, neither of them speaking but rather glancing at each other and then looking away. "You're not as discreet as you both think you are. So. Tell me what really happened, Bruce. No lies."

He sighed then, dragging his bloodied and battered hands along his face. He still wore his Bat suit, having been far too concentrated on getting Dick back to change out of the cowl. Hours had already passed, hours which could mean life or death for the young boy.

"Like I said, we were on patrol. Dick seemed to notice something I hadn't yet, and then ran after it. I didn't know what he was doing, so I chased him down, naturally. Turns out, he was chasing someone down too. Before I knew it, there was smoke all around us and I had lost sight of him."

She knew he hadn't told the exact situation before.

"So how the hell do you know it was even Scarecrow?"

"I only know one person who has the type of toxin that makes you begin to see your worst fears."

"But I don't understand, Dick wouldn't just rush in-"

"Maybe he didn't, Veronica." Selina spoke up, eyes alight with realization as she walked over to the Bat computer. "We're dealing with Fear Toxin here. Who's to say he wasn't hit with it before Bruce was?"

"Doesn't the Scarecrow have to inject it himself, though? Through a syringe?" Veronica questioned, eyes narrowed and a skeptical tone to her voice. She went to stand beside Selina.

"It's been awhile since we last saw him, doll. It's possible he created other ways to administer it. We can't forget how intelligent Crane is. Besides, if he can make it appear in a smoke cloud now, which it's safe to say he has, maybe, he's come up a lot of other ways. It makes sense." She tapped on the screen, and a blueprint of what Veronica knew to be Arkham appeared. "It's possible he has an inside person, and if we know Scarecrow, I wouldn't put it past him to have used said toxin on someone from the Asylum in order to do his bidding. Get his hands on the technology inside it."

"But, if he's upgraded it to the point it can do all of that, what will happen to Dick?" The dread began to resurface, panic burning its way through her like an acid. She could only laugh pitifully on the inside, however. How unlucky were they? First her getting kidnapped, and now Dick. She really could only chuckle at how fickle it was.

Selina glanced at Veronica, then. Her eyes that glistened with sadness and despair, unable to bear telling the truth of what she knew of the dire situation. It was like a parallel, and she recalled how Dick had looked the same way when Veronica had been taken. "You don't have to worry about that. He'll be okay. We'll make sure of it." There was no certainty of that, but what else could she say?

Veronicas gaze dropped to the floor, not a word spoken.

Turning to Bruce then, Selina nodded, a moment of understanding shared between them. "I'm going to get suited up."

Veronica's head shot up, "What about me?"

"You're staying here. It's safest."

Aghast at the mere suggestion, Veronica shook her head harshly, eyes wild and frantic. "No! I'm coming with." She began to walk over to where her suit was displayed, but Bruce grabbed her arm.

"Veronica, I understand I might be the last person you want to listen to right now. But you need to stay here. Dick would want you safe. You're too emotional right now, the perfect target for the toxin."

"Are you kidding? I'm coming with you two."

With a sigh, Bruce nodded, and Alfred emerged from the corner. She hadn't even noticed he was there. Alfred took her arms then, holding her back. He was gentle in a way, but yet his hands duplicated the strength of steel.

"Good luck, Master Bruce."

Bruce just nodded back solemnly, him and Selina walking away, leaving Veronica behind.

She struggled against Alfreds arms, hoarse cries leaving her lips.

"Let me go! Please, Alfred! I need to help him!"

Her pleads were futile, and all she was left with was a crumbling resolve as she watched them speed out of the BatCave in Bruce's car.
